Biology involves examining all forms of life, ranging from microscopic organisms to plants and animals. This field spans various levels, from molecular and cellular structures to entire ecosystems and populations. Understanding how living systems interact with their surroundings helps us comprehend and prepare for what lies ahead.
Earning a degree in Biological Sciences demonstrates your capacity to access, interpret, evaluate, research, and convey intricate information. You can expand your expertise in specialized fields such as biosecurity, marine biology, ecological evolution, land rehabilitation, and biotechnological applications.
Potential career options encompass: Forensic science, Agricultural sectors, Environmental studies, Pharmaceutical development, and Governmental research.
